After the hardships of the past few years since 2020 there are many people in need all over the world. I have embarked upon this journey to help as many people as I can and give you the opportunity to unite in doing good and helping fellow mankind in times of need.
On 1st october I will be volunteering to fly out to Lebanon to help Jigsaw distribute donations collected. We will be distributing food parcels and hot meals in Syrian refugee camps and Palestinian refugee camps. We will also be helping the Lebanese community as the economic situation continues to decline so they are no longer able to support the refugee camps, and now are in need of dire support themselves. We will be running awareness sessions for women and girls on period poverty and how to increase hygiene to eliminate infections. We will be distributing medical aid to support this. We will also be giving glasses to the optom clinics and medicines to the health clinics. We will also be giving out sweets to the children.

About Jigsaw Charity
Jigsaw is an entirely volunteer run charity that aims to alleviate the suffering of the world's poorest people. As well as responding to disasters and emergencies, it promotes sustainable economic and social development by working with local communities - regardless of race, religion or gender.
